>> Subject: [Interest] Qt interfacing to Android native UI ?
>>
>> I know I can use native iOS UI by mixing Objective-C++ and C++ in the same 
>> *.mm file.
>>
>> I have done a little Android JNI.  Are there any examples for interfacing to 
>> Android native UI elements?
>>
>> I need to create a UI picker for manually entering GPS latitude and 
>> longitude in degrees,  or degrees, minutes, seconds for a widgets app.  I 
>> expect it will be hard to make a touch usable widget UI picker.  Developing 
>> a native interface may take similar amount of time but result will be much 
>> superior.

Does QML have a numeric picker wheel ui element?

>​Since Qt 5.5 Tumbler<http://doc.qt.io/qt-5/qml-qtquick-extras-tumbler.html> 
>is free.

I just built and ran the Qt Quick Enterprise Controls and I saw tumbler.  I am 
glad it is free for others to use too.

The PieMenu looked great too.

>Mixing Qt Widget and QML is possible.​ Look at this 
>blogpost<http://www.ics.com/blog/combining-qt-widgets-and-qml-qwidgetcreatewindowcontainer>.

I just ran across that example.  It worked once I put the QML file into a 
resource.  However that example does not interact with C++.  I was hoping to 
find an example that would demonstrate how I could read the QML state from C++ 
( or visa versa ).

I assume ta QML toggle button could raise a toggled signal that a C++ handler 
could react to?

Or C++ could change the state of the QML toggle button?

​Well, C++ to QML interaction is possible as well as the other way around. 
There are many resources ​available online. I have NO experience with 
Widget-mixed code so I can tell for that in detail. Anyhow, you should start 
from the resources provided by Sze Howe Koh and also have a look to the usage 
of "objectName" discussed 
here<http://doc.qt.io/qt-5/qtqml-cppintegration-interactqmlfromcpp.html#accessing-members-of-a-qml-object-type-from-c>
 (and to that page in general).
